# Quillhop Environments

Quillhop is dropping the homegrown job queue (`forge-q`) for Taskwren in all three environments. Staging is already cut over; prod follows next sprint. Review notes: the shim in `queue/adapter.go` translates legacy job payloads, and dead-letter handling moved to Taskwren's native retry tiers. Dev mirrors prod topology at smaller scale. The staging service currently runs with these configuration values:

deployment values, yageg-hahig:
WENAEL_HOST=wenael.tolvaqlabs.internal
WENAEL_PORT=4000

## Changelog — Checkgate Plugins 1.9

Rotated the plugin signing key. Old key revoked effective immediately. Validators built against the prior key will fail load checks until republished. Support: direct affected authors to the re-sign guide. For verification during triage, the current signing key is below.

deploy key for kagup-bawig: bky9_ZMq28eTw9

Finance Review — Large-Deal Discounts

Heads of department, the short version: our discount policy on large deals is leaking money. Average giveaway on contracts above the Tremholt threshold hit 21% last quarter, against a 16% target. The Ashvale and Dunmore accounts alone cost us a noticeable chunk of margin. Finance proposes a two-tier approval gate, with anything over 18% going to Priya Landen's desk. The connection to our forward plans is spelled out in the note below.

board note of bagag-tawig: Project Kasath slips by one quarter because of the supplier delay.

Subject: Memtrace cut-over complete

Team,

Cut-over to Memtrace v2 for GPU memory profiling finished last night. Old v1 agents are disabled; any tickets referencing v1 dashboards should be closed as resolved-by-migration. Sampling overhead is now under 2% and allocation traces include kernel names. Known gap: profiles older than 30 days were not migrated. Point customers at the v2 docs for setup questions. For reference when troubleshooting, the agent now runs with the following configuration.

settings of bagaf-bawip:
[aldax]
port = 5000
region = south-4
host = aldax.brasklabs.corp
team = brivan
timeout_ms = 2000
retries = 2